For buyers who want meaning and presence, this tribal wool rug is inspired by Berber weaving traditions reinterpreted through a bold modern abstract layout. Handwoven from natural wool, it offers cultural depth, strong geometry, and rich texture. The tassel fringe and handmade pile variations highlight authentic craftsmanship and make it a collector-worthy interior piece.
